Size 9 Per<strong>for</strong>mance Data - Model: B0909-050<br />

Symbol Parameter Units A B<br />

T cs Max Cont Stall <strong>Torque</strong> oz-in (mNm) 3.08 (21.8) 3.08 (21.8)<br />

T pk Peak <strong>Torque</strong> oz-in (mNm) 27.9 (197.0) 15.0 (105.9)<br />

P diss* Max Cont Pwr Dissipation watt 10.9 10.9<br />

W nl No Load Speed rpm 57,600 30,700<br />

I cs Max Cont Current amp 2.73 1.46<br />

K m <strong>Motor</strong> Constant oz-in/watt ½ (mNm/watt ½ ) .930 (6.57) .940 (6.64)<br />

K t <strong>Torque</strong> Constant oz-in/amp (mNm/amp) 1.13 (7.98) 2.11 (14.9)<br />

t m Mech Time Constant msec 6.53 6.48<br />

t e Elec Time Constant msec .190 .190<br />

J m Rotor Inertia oz-in-sec2 (kg-m2) 4.00x10 -5 (2.82x10-7) 4.00x10 -5 (2.82x10-7)<br />

K d Viscous <strong>Torque</strong> (Losses) oz-in/krpm (mNm/krpm) 9.73x10 -4 (6.87x10 -3) 9.73x10 -4 (6.87x10 -3)<br />

R th Thermal Resistance °C/watt 11.9 11.9<br />

T f Static Friction <strong>Torque</strong> oz-in (mNm) .130 (.920) .130 (.920)<br />

W <strong>Motor</strong> Weight oz (gm) 4.00 (113.0) 4.00 (113.0)<br />

*Mounted on a 6.0” x 6.0” x 0.25” Aluminum Heat Sink<br />

Size 9 Winding Data - Model: B0909-050<br />

Symbol Parameter Units A B<br />

Vr Rated Voltage V<strong>DC</strong> 50.0 50.0<br />

Ipk Peak Current amp 24.8 7.10<br />

Ke Back EMF (Voltage) Constant V/krpm .830 1.56<br />

L Inductance (Ph to Ph) mH .180 .650<br />

Rc Resistance (Ph to Ph) Ω .970 3.38<br />
